Does mouse DPI matter for Photoshop?

Graphic design mice sensitivity is measured using DPI or dots per inch. The higher the DPI, the more sensitive your mouse is. This means smaller movements will affect the cursor more and vice versa. Because Photoshop requires precision, you’ll have a better time working with a mouse that has a higher DPI..

What is the difference between MX Master 3 and MX Master 3 for Mac?

The Mac version only works via Bluetooth, while the universal version also comes with a USB-A dongle for another wireless connection. With the universal version you actually get more: more colors and an extra connection method.

How fast is 1600 DPI?

In theory, if a mouse has 1600 DPI, then, if you move your mouse one inch (2.54 cm), the mouse pointer will move 1600 pixels. The higher the DPI, the more sensitive the mouse is. That is, you move the mouse even a tiny bit, the pointer will move a huge distance across the screen.

Why do pros use low DPI?

Why? Lower sensitivity allows you to make smaller, more precise movements. When snapping your crosshairs to an enemy, lower sensitivity can help you avoid ‘overshooting’ your target. Lower sensitivity smooths out the natural twitches and micro-adjustments most of us can’t help but make while playing.
